Anthony Luttrell

Anthony Luttrell studied at Oxford, Madrid and Pisa, taught at Swarthmore College and the Universities of Edinburgh, Malta and Padua, and was Assistant Director of the British School at Rome; he has specialized in Mediterranean history, on the history of medieval Malta and, above all, on the history of the Hospitallers of Rhodes. He was awarded the Prix Gustave Schlumberger by the Academie des Inscriptions et Belles-Lettres in 2012.
